In CS2, mastering your sidearm can often be the difference between life and death in crucial moments. Here are the Top 5 Sidearm Strategies that every aspiring Pistolero should implement to enhance their gameplay. First, familiarize yourself with the various pistols available, each offering unique strengths—for instance, the Desert Eagle boasts high damage, while the P250 provides better accuracy. Understanding each weapon's mechanics will lay a solid foundation for your playstyle.
Next, practice your aim through dedicated warm-up routines, focusing on headshots to maximize damage output. Use deathmatch modes to refine your skills in real-time situations. Additionally, positioning is crucial: always choose spots where you can engage enemies while minimizing your exposure.
